Abstract: | "Customers buy from companies that build products they love, but customer also often buy because they feel like they are part of a community. Now online community-building has become a new growth strategy in business, but justifying investments in it, launching it, and creating customer engagement is hard. Customer Communities shows leaders how to cultivate meaningful communities to fuel business growth efficiently."-- |
